...with the savagery of the streets and because he avoided any adults-know-best sanctimony, the meetings became a regular thing. James let the kids run their new organization. Soon they were meeting in a Mission district church; then they moved to a three-story warehouse donated by Woodrow Klopstock, a San Francisco real estate investor. The electricians' union rewired the building; neighborhood residents contributed desks, tables and chairs. Marines and Air Force men donated punching bags, while the Rebels themselves decorated the walls with stark drawings and slogans...
